Description
The LC30-II is the epitome of class A tone. Launched in 1997 to worldwide acclaim the LC30-II builds upon the tried and tested tone bed of the original, but R'n'D have managed to squeeze even more tone and performance out of this amplifier.

Great amp
A very well made and excellent sounding 1x12 combo, sonically somewhere between a Deluxe Reverb and a Vox AC30. Useful for home recording and live shows.
Benefits from a Hammond transformer upgrade and various other mods, has always been extremely reliable and rugged, the 80 Watt rated Celestion speaker can handle anything you throw at it and it gets surprisingly loud for a small amp.
